Summary
SR226 is a resolution honoring Dr. Jo Alice Blondin for receiving the 2023 Marie Y. Martin Executive Officer Award. This recognition highlights Dr. Blondin's significant contributions and leadership in the field of education. The bill serves to publicly acknowledge her achievements and the positive impact she has had on her community and beyond. It stands as a testament to the values of dedication and excellence that Dr. Blondin exemplifies.
